Minimum wave speed for a diffusive competition model with time delay
Wenzhang Huang,Yinshu Wu
Keywords:Lotka-Volterra competition model, Reaction-diffusion system, Time delay, Traveling waves, Minimum wave speed.
Abstract:
      In this paper we study mono-stable traveling wave solutions for a Lotka-Volterra reaction-diffusion competition model with time delay. By constructing upper and lower solutions, we obtain the precise minimum wave speed of traveling waves under certain conditions. Our results also extend the known results on the minimum wave speed for Lotka-Volterra competition model without delay.
